How to fill out alcoholic beverages policy

How to fill out alcoholic beverages policy?
01
Start by clearly stating the purpose and objectives of the policy. This can include promoting responsible drinking, ensuring compliance with legal drinking age restrictions, and outlining guidelines for serving alcohol at company events or functions.
02
Identify the scope of the policy. Determine if it applies to all employees, specific departments, or only certain events. Consider including provisions for off-site company functions or business travel.
03
Take into account any relevant legal requirements or industry regulations. Research local, state, and federal laws regarding the sale, service, and consumption of alcoholic beverages. Ensure that your policy aligns with these laws and includes provisions for compliance.
04
Determine the guidelines for responsible alcohol consumption. Specify the legal drinking age, restrictions on excessive consumption, and enforceable consequences for violating the policy. Consider including information on alcohol education and awareness programs to promote responsible drinking habits.
05
Establish rules for alcohol serving and consumption at company events. This may include limiting the quantity and types of alcoholic beverages served, ensuring licensed bartenders handle alcohol, and providing non-alcoholic alternatives. Consider designating a responsible party to monitor and enforce the policy during events.
06
Address the issue of alcohol and company vehicles. If applicable, outline guidelines for employees who drive company vehicles, reminding them of legal requirements and policies against drinking and driving.
07
Communicate the policy to all employees. Ensure that everyone understands their rights and responsibilities regarding alcohol consumption and the consequences of policy violations. Provide training or informational sessions to educate employees about the policy and its importance.
Who needs alcoholic beverages policy?
01
Any organization that serves or allows the consumption of alcohol at company events or functions should have an alcoholic beverages policy. This includes businesses, non-profit organizations, educational institutions, and government agencies.
02
Companies that are involved in the alcohol industry, such as bars, restaurants, or liquor stores, may also need a policy to outline their specific regulations and responsibilities.
03
Organizations that frequently host events or conferences where alcohol is served should have a policy in place to ensure the safety and well-being of attendees.
Overall, any organization that wants to promote responsible alcohol consumption, comply with legal requirements, and mitigate potential risks associated with alcohol should consider implementing an alcoholic beverages policy.
